Watchmen is a comic book limited series by the British creative team of writer Alan Moore, artist Dave Gibbons and colorist John Higgins.It was published monthly by DC Comics in 1986 and 1987 before being collected in a single-volume edition in 1987. Frail mortals such as Peter Parker and Dr. Banner were suddenly endowed with god-like …Captain Marvel, also known as Shazam [a] and the Captain, is a superhero in American comic books originally published by Fawcett Comics and currently published by DC Comics. Artist C. C. Beck and writer Bill Parker created the character in 1939.

Marvel VS DC Comics - Which Is Better? 73 views · 8 months ago PRIESTLEY-FORSYTH MEMORIAL LIBRARY ...more ...John Constantine ( / ˈkɒnstənˌtaɪn /) [1] is a fictional character who appears in American comic books published by DC Comics. Constantine first appeared in Swamp Thing #37 (June 1985), and was created by Alan Moore, Steve Bissette, and John Totleben . I've also been the on-site reporter at most major comic conventions such as Comic-Con International ... Aquaman is a superhero appearing in American comic books published by DC Comics. Created by Paul Norris and Mort Weisinger, the character debuted in More Fun Comics #73 (November 1941). [1] Initially a backup feature in DC's anthology titles, Aquaman later starred in several volumes of a solo comic book series. The call comes after the compa... The company, Marvell Technolog... Like Image Comics and unlike Vertigo Comics, Dark Horse Comics has never been a part of either DC Comics or Marvel. Dark Horse Comics is an independent comic book publishing house founded on February 4, 1986. It is among the largest comic book publishers in the United States of America, although still behind both DC Comics and Marvel, as well ... People who have never picked up a comic book in their life are now familiar with the likes of Thanos, Star-lord ..., The Transformers comic by Marvel was the first and arguably the best known Transformers comic. Although it was originally intended to be a 4-issue limited series, it expanded into an ongoing series, which ran for 80 issues before being cancelled. [1] The final cover read "80 in a 4 issue limited series"., Namor the Sub-Mariner was the first Marvel superhero and made his debut appearance in 1939.
